首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

mysql启动服务的两种方法

MySQL启动服务的两种方法

基础概念

MySQL是一种广泛使用的关系型数据库管理系统(RDBMS),它支持多种启动服务的方法,以适应不同的操作系统和部署环境。

启动方法

  1. 通过命令行启动
  2. 在Linux系统中,可以通过命令行直接启动MySQL服务。常用的命令包括:
  3. 在Linux系统中,可以通过命令行直接启动MySQL服务。常用的命令包括:
  4. 或者
  5. 或者
  6. 在Windows系统中,可以通过服务管理器或者命令行启动MySQL服务:
  7. 在Windows系统中,可以通过服务管理器或者命令行启动MySQL服务:
  8. 或者使用MySQL自带的mysqld命令:
  9. 或者使用MySQL自带的mysqld命令:
  10. 通过配置文件启动
  11. MySQL可以通过配置文件(如my.cnfmy.ini)进行启动。配置文件中包含了MySQL的各种设置,如端口号、数据目录、字符集等。启动命令通常会指定配置文件的路径:
  12. MySQL可以通过配置文件(如my.cnfmy.ini)进行启动。配置文件中包含了MySQL的各种设置,如端口号、数据目录、字符集等。启动命令通常会指定配置文件的路径:

优势

  • 命令行启动:简单快捷,适合快速启动和测试。
  • 配置文件启动:灵活,可以通过修改配置文件来调整MySQL的行为,适合生产环境。

应用场景

  • 命令行启动:适用于开发和测试环境,快速启动和停止MySQL服务。
  • 配置文件启动:适用于生产环境,需要精细控制MySQL的行为和性能。

常见问题及解决方法

  1. MySQL服务无法启动
    • 原因:可能是配置文件错误、端口被占用、权限问题等。
    • 解决方法
      • 检查配置文件是否有语法错误。
      • 使用netstat命令检查端口是否被占用。
      • 确保MySQL服务有足够的权限访问数据目录和日志文件。
      • 确保MySQL服务有足够的权限访问数据目录和日志文件。
    • 示例代码
    • 示例代码
  • MySQL启动缓慢
    • 原因:可能是数据文件损坏、配置不当、系统资源不足等。
    • 解决方法
      • 检查并修复数据文件。
      • 调整MySQL配置,如增加内存分配、优化查询等。
      • 确保系统有足够的内存和CPU资源。
      • 确保系统有足够的内存和CPU资源。
    • 示例代码
    • 示例代码

参考链接

通过以上方法,您可以灵活地启动和管理MySQL服务,确保其在不同环境下的稳定运行。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

3分24秒

09_尚硅谷_MySQL基础_MySQL服务的启动和停止

3分24秒

09_尚硅谷_MySQL基础_MySQL服务的启动和停止.avi

9分55秒

58-linux教程-启动mysql服务

7分24秒

Wordpress更换博客主题的两种方法

4分42秒

131-微服务案例-mysql-data-provider-主启动类_ev

16分27秒

11-ShardingSphere-MySQl主从同步-安装并启动主服务器

11分25秒

13-ShardingSphere-MySQl主从同步-安装并启动从服务器

19分18秒

尚硅谷-08-MySQL安装常见问题_服务启动与用户登录

17分42秒

008-尚硅谷-Hive-MySQL的安装&启动

1时24分

8Linux的启动流程和服务管理

9分14秒

07_应用练习_电话监听服务的自启动.avi

3分47秒

18.腾讯云EMR-需求及架构-MySQL的安装与启动

领券